Questions Requiring Supplier Confirmation

The following fields are not verified by the published catalogue evidence. Before issuing a purchase order, request a written confirmation from the supplier for the exact variant and destination. Pricing should be discussed as FOB USD; if shipping is available, confirm DDU terms separately.

  • MOQ (minimum order quantity) for the selected variant
  • Unit price in FOB USD and any DDU shipping cost if applicable
  • Current stock availability and production lead time in days
  • Performance specifications: lumens, wattage, battery capacity, solar panel output
  • Certifications (e.g., CE, RoHS, IP rating verification) and warranty terms
  • Suitability for the intended installation environment and pole height

Practical Procurement Guidance

When comparing variants, always reference the exact SKU and variant ID. A catalogue listing is an indication, not a confirmed quote. Record any unresolved fields in your enquiry and ask the supplier to confirm them in writing. Avoid assuming one model is better than another without verified performance data.

  • Compare exact variant identifiers, not just product titles
  • Distinguish a catalogue indication from a confirmed quote
  • Record unresolved fields: MOQ, price, stock, performance, certification, warranty, suitability
  • Request lead time in listed days for the exact variant
  • Ask for FOB USD pricing; confirm DDU if shipping is offered
